Agitating sugarcane farmers stage protest in Kathmandu against sugar mill owners

Published On: December 29, 2019 05:00 PM NPT By: Kunga Hyolmo


KATHMANDU, Dec 29: Sugarcane farmers from various Terai districts on Sunday staged protest at Maitigar in Kathmandu against the failure of sugar mill owners to issue payments to them on time.

The sugar mill owners have not paid them since 2013, according to Hari Shyam Rai, a sugarcane farmer. "A previous agreement between the sugarcane farmers and sugar mill owners has not been executed yet," Rai said.

Despite cold and chilly weather, the sugarcane farmers took to the street demanding the immediate payment to them.

"Although the government fixed the purchase price of sugarcane at Rs 563.56 per quintal, the sugar mills have paid Rs 500 to the farmers," Rai said.

The sugarcane farmers maintain that different sugar mills are yet to release payment of sugarcane worth more than Rs 70 million that they had purchased from cane farmers.

Sugarcane farmer Rai said that the mill operators have not been releasing payments to farmers though they have been selling sugar and the demand for Nepali sugar is increasing in the domestic market.
